#b1c5fb basic color information

#b1c5fb

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#b1c5fb has decimal index of: 11650555, is composed of 69.4% red, 77.3% green and 98.4% blue. #b1c5fb in CMYK color model, is composed of 29.5%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black.
#99ccff is the closest web-safe color to #b1c5fb.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
